Peter Goulding Launch


Peter Goulding is launching a collection of his humorous poetry “A Flash of Orange” next Tuesday 24th March from 7.00 – 8.30pm in Blanchardstown Library, Dublin 15 (opposite UCI) The book has a foreword by RTE’s John Creedon and a cover design by Paul Fegan. Peterwas a prizewinner in last year's Swift Satire Competition which we organised for the Swift Festival in Trim. You can read his poem here. We also published one of his "serious" poems in Boyne Berries 4. He attended and read on the night.

His humorous verse has appeared in newspapers, books and periodicals throughout Ireland and the UK. He won the prestigious Strokestown Political Satire Poetry Competition in 2008 and is on this year's shortlist again. He was formally poet in residence on RTE’s The Creedon Show
and he is also has a regular column in The Community Voice newspaper, for whom he also writes the Arts pages. A keen supporter of League of Ireland football, he is poet in residence at Shelbourne FC.
